Mesothelioma Lawsuits

The diagnosis of mesothelioma can be difficult financially and Mesothelioma Legal Question emotionally. Financial compensation may be available from responsible parties to help victims pay for medical expenses and support their families.

The right lawyer can help make the process easier and reduce stress on victims and Mesothelioma legal question their families. Mesothelioma lawyers can answer important questions, and handle the legal process from initial case review until final resolution.

How long before I receive a settlement?

A mesothelioma legal question case can take many years to complete. A national mesothelioma lawyer will give patients and their family peace of mind throughout the legal process.

Mesothelioma lawyers assist victims and their families to file lawsuits against asbestos companies that are accountable. This could result in compensation to cover medical bills, income loss and other costs associated with asbestos-related illnesses. The money received from a mesothelioma suit could also help victims family members and other individuals to have financial stability while undergoing treatment.

Potential clients can receive a no-cost evaluation of their case by mesothelioma lawyers. This will allow them to know how complicated the legal process can get and whether or not they would like to pursue lawsuits. The lawyer will be able to answer any questions the client might have.

It is essential that the attorney is part of a national network of asbestos lawyers and a background in mesothelioma litigation. Additionally, the mesothelioma attorney should be able connect clients with their local law firms, if needed.

A mesothelioma lawyer will examine the asbestos patient's work history in order to determine the source. Most often, asbestos victims have not remembered the exact location or the company they worked for, but a lawyer can help them find possible sources of exposure.

After reviewing the victim's medical records, the attorney can begin negotiating the settlement. The majority of victims and their family members prefer to settle outside of court, rather than going to trial. Trials are long and there is no guarantee of compensation for the victim.

Asbestos victims and their families may also qualify for other forms of financial assistance like Social Security Disability Insurance or Medicare. The lawyer can help people and their families with these claims, and they do not affect the mesothelioma suit.

How much money will I receive?

The amount of settlement for m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ases depends on a number of factors. A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will assist you in determining the amount you could be entitled to receive. Mesothelioma patients receive compensation through asbestos trust fund, trial verdicts, and settlements. An attorney for mesothelioma will explain the options available and the best way to file for the most compensation possible.

The first step in filing a suit is to sue the manufacturers of asbestos-containing products. Lawyers for mesothelioma can also file claims at government agencies, such as the VA and workers compensation. The timeframe for filing these claims varies by state. An attorney for mesothelioma can assist you in determining the best time frame for your situation.

Discovery begins when the defendants have responded to the lawsuit. During the discovery process, both parties may request documents or depositions (written or in person or via video). Mesothelioma lawyers will use the evidence to negotiate on your behalf with the defendants.

Mesothelioma compensation can cover a range of damages, including medical expenses, lost wages and suffering and pain. The amount of lost wages a victim of mesothelioma can expect to receive will depend on the severity of the illness and how long he or was off work. A mesothelioma compensation lawyer will assist with obtaining several years worth of pay stubs, bank statements and tax returns to determine the total loss of earnings.

Medical expenses are covered by insurance. depend on the type of mesothelioma a patient is suffering from and the treatment options available. Patients with malignant pleural mesothelioma are treated with chemotherapy, surgery and radiation therapy. Patients with peritoneal mesothelioma which affects the abdomen's lining can be treated with chemotherapy and surgery, but are less likely undergo radiation therapy due to the fact that it could cause damage to healthy tissue.

In addition to the compensation awarded by the asbestos trust funds settlements and trial verdicts mesothelioma victims could be eligible for benefits from veterans' compensation programs, workers' compensation, or disability insurance. The compensation received from these sources tends to be lower than those awarded by trial verdicts and settlements. Mesothelioma compensation can cover various financial needs, such as medical bills, living expenses and support for family members.

How do I tell when I'm dealing with a case?

Mesothelioma is usually caused by exposure to asbestos, a group of minerals that have microscopic fibres. Asbestos, which is a cause of cancer was once widely employed in construction. It is now banned due to its cancer-causing properties. If you have been diagnosed with mesothelioma it is likely that you've been exposed to asbestos and may be eligible for compensation.

If a mesothelioma diagnosis has been confirmed, victims should contact experienced attorneys to go over the details of their asbestos exposure and decide the type of claim they should make. A mesothelioma case that is successful can result in significant settlements, including medical expenses and lost income.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ims know their legal options and ensure that they stand the best chance of winning compensation.

A mesothelioma lawyer will also help victims collect important evidence to show that asbestos companies are responsible for their illness. Evidence may include asbestos-related health records, interview transcripts mesothelioma tests results and the exact location of workplaces where workers were exposed to asbestos. Mesothelioma lawyers will file the suit in the appropriate state and court, and then work to resolve the matter prior to the time that any statute of limitations expires.

Mesothelioma litigation can be resolved through settlements, trials, or trust fund awards. Each method can have different advantages and disadvantages. A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will go through every method to determine which one is most beneficial for the client's case.

Although it's not possible to guarantee a successful outcome in a mesothelioma case, a skilled attorney will do their best to secure the highest amount of compensation for their clients. Asbestos compensation awards may aid patients in paying for costly mesothelioma treatments and provide financial stability for their families in the future.

Asbestos lawyers will also analyze each aspect of a client's personal circumstances and help determine the most suitable venue for their case. They will take into consideration factors such as the types of asbestos products as well as the places of exposure to asbestos in the workplace and advise clients on the most effective filing strategy. For instance, mesothelioma cases can be filed in various states based on the client's location, job history and their current residence.
